Info | SADOWSKI, George Gregory, a Representative from Michigan; born in Detroit, Mich., March 12, 1903; attended the Ferry School, Detroit, Mich., and high school in Foley, Ala.; was graduated from Northeastern High School, Detroit, Mich., in 1920 and from the law department of the University of Detroit in 1924; was admitted to the bar in 1926 and commenced practice in Detroit; also interested in the real estate and building businesses; member of the State senate in 1931 and 1932; member of the State Democratic central committee 1930-1936; delegate to the Democratic National Conventions in 1932, 1936, 1940, 1944, and 1948; elected as a Democrat to the Seventy-third, Seventy-fourth, and Seventy-fifth Congresses (March 4, 1933-January 3, 1939); unsuccessful for renomination in 1938; elected to the Seventy-eighth and to the three succeeding Congresses (January 3, 1943-January 3, 1951); unsuccessful for renomination in 1950; owner of two golf clubs in Michigan; died in Utica, Mich., October 9, 1961; interment in Mount Olivet Cemetery, Detroit, Mich.
